&lt;h2&gt;&#xD;
  
        How Do Slab Foundations Differ from Full Basements?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Slab foundations sit directly on the ground without below-grade space, while full basements include walls and excavation to create usable storage or living areas beneath the main floor of the structure.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         A slab is a single layer of reinforced concrete poured over prepared soil. It serves as both the foundation and the floor, eliminating the need for separate structural components and reducing construction time compared to basement systems.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Basements require deeper excavation, footings, walls, and often interior supports. This added complexity increases cost and construction duration, but it also delivers additional square footage that can be finished for living space or used for storage and utilities.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        Which Projects Benefit Most from Slab Foundations?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Garages, workshops, additions, pole barns, and other outbuildings typically benefit from slab foundations because they require durable ground-level floors without the expense or complexity of below-grade construction.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Detached garages often use slabs because the entire structure sits at grade level. The slab provides a smooth, level surface for parking vehicles and storing equipment, while its thickness and reinforcement handle the weight of cars and heavy tools.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Home additions also suit slab construction when they don't require basement access. Pouring a slab for a sunroom, mudroom, or single-story expansion integrates easily with the existing home's structure without matching the depth of a full basement.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Pole barns and agricultural buildings benefit from slabs as well. The solid concrete floor stands up to equipment, livestock, and weather exposure better than gravel or dirt, and it creates a clean, functional workspace.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;

&lt;h2&gt;&#xD;
  
        Do Slab Foundations Require Special Preparation?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Proper site preparation, including grading, compaction, and installing a gravel base with moisture barrier, ensures the slab remains level and stable while preventing moisture from wicking up through the concrete over time.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         The site is graded to drain water away from the slab perimeter. Poor drainage can cause soil to erode beneath the slab, leading to voids that allow the concrete to crack or settle unevenly.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         A compacted gravel layer provides a stable base and improves drainage under the slab. This layer distributes weight evenly and reduces the risk of shifting, which is especially important in areas with clay soils that expand and contract with moisture changes.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         A plastic vapor barrier placed over the gravel blocks moisture from rising into the concrete. Without this barrier, ground moisture can migrate upward, causing problems if you plan to install flooring or store moisture-sensitive items in the building.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        How Do Charlotte's Soil Conditions Influence Foundation Choices?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Charlotte's mix of clay and loam soils can retain moisture and shift with seasonal changes, making proper drainage and site preparation essential for both slab and basement foundations to perform reliably over time.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Clay soils expand when wet and shrink when dry, creating movement that stresses foundations. Slabs poured over well-compacted gravel bases handle this movement better than slabs placed directly on native clay without proper preparation.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Loam soils drain more effectively than pure clay, but they still require attention to grading. Ensuring the site slopes away from the foundation prevents water from pooling near the slab or basement walls, reducing the risk of erosion and moisture intrusion.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;

&lt;h2&gt;&#xD;
  
        What Signs Indicate a Foundation Needs Replacement?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Severe cracking, continuous settling, widespread water damage, and structural instability that cannot be resolved through repair methods may indicate that replacing the foundation is the most effective long-term solution.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Horizontal cracks wider than a quarter-inch often signal serious structural stress. While minor cracks can sometimes be repaired, extensive cracking throughout the foundation suggests the walls have lost their ability to support the home safely.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Persistent settling creates uneven floors, sticking doors, and gaps between walls and ceilings. If the foundation continues to settle after repairs, replacement may be needed to stop further damage to the structure above.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Water damage that has compromised the concrete itself also warrants replacement. Concrete weakened by long-term moisture exposure loses strength and may crumble, especially in older foundations built before modern waterproofing techniques became standard.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        How Does the Replacement Process Work?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Foundation replacement requires temporarily supporting the structure above while the old foundation is removed and a new poured concrete foundation is installed, followed by carefully lowering the home back onto the new base.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Crews install temporary support beams under the home's frame to hold it in place. Hydraulic jacks lift the structure just enough to relieve weight on the foundation, allowing safe removal of the old concrete.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Once the old foundation is out, the site is prepared for the new system. Footings are poured first, followed by the foundation walls, using the same methods applied in new construction to ensure a strong, durable result.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         After the new foundation cures, the home is carefully lowered onto it. Connections are made between the foundation and the structure's frame, and utilities are reconnected to restore full function.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;

&lt;h2&gt;&#xD;
  
        Can Replacement Prevent Future Structural Problems?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         A new poured concrete foundation eliminates existing damage and incorporates modern construction techniques, proper drainage, and reinforcement to provide a stable base that protects the home from future structural issues.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Older foundations may lack adequate reinforcement or waterproofing. Replacement allows you to build a foundation that meets current standards, including steel reinforcement and exterior waterproofing membranes that weren't commonly used decades ago.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Improved drainage also helps. New foundation projects typically include perimeter drain systems that channel water away from the base, reducing hydrostatic pressure and preventing the moisture problems that contributed to the original foundation's failure.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        How Do Leland's Coastal Conditions Affect Foundation Longevity?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Leland's location near Lake Michigan brings higher humidity, more frequent freeze-thaw cycles, and sandy soils that can shift over time, all factors that influence foundation performance and the need for proper installation techniques.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Coastal humidity increases moisture exposure for below-grade structures. Proper waterproofing and drainage become essential to prevent water from penetrating the foundation and weakening the concrete through repeated wetting and drying.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Freeze-thaw cycles are more intense near the lake. Water that enters small cracks freezes, expands, and widens those cracks over time. Monolithic poured concrete walls resist this damage better than older block foundations with numerous mortar joints.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Sandy soils drain well but can shift more than clay. Proper footing design and compaction during backfilling help keep the foundation stable even as surrounding soil settles naturally over the years.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;

&lt;h2&gt;&#xD;
  
        How Does Footing Installation Begin the Foundation Process?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Footings are installed first to create a base that distributes the structure's weight evenly into the ground, preventing settling and ensuring the foundation walls rest on a stable, level surface.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Crews excavate trenches to the specified depth, which depends on frost line requirements and soil conditions. In Michigan, footings typically extend below the frost line to prevent heaving when ground freezes.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Reinforced concrete is poured into the footing trenches. Steel rebar placed within the concrete adds tensile strength, helping footings resist cracking under the combined forces of soil pressure and structural loads.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Accurate footing placement matters because it determines the alignment and levelness of the entire foundation. Even small errors at this stage can create problems that are difficult to correct once walls are in place.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        What Happens During Foundation Wall Construction?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         After footings cure, crews set reinforced forms and pour concrete to create the foundation walls that will support the structure's frame, floors, and roof loads over the life of the building.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Forms are assembled along the footing perimeter, held in place by braces and ties. The form system defines the wall's height, thickness, and shape, so precise setup is essential for a square, plumb foundation.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Rebar is positioned inside the forms to reinforce the concrete. Once the pour begins, concrete flows around the steel, bonding with it as it cures to create a composite structure stronger than either material alone.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;

&lt;h2&gt;&#xD;
  
        Do Soil Conditions Affect Foundation Design?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Soil composition, drainage characteristics, and bearing capacity all influence foundation design decisions, including footing width, reinforcement requirements, and drainage systems to ensure long-term stability without settling or cracking.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Sandy soils drain well but may not support heavy loads as effectively as denser clay or loam. Wider footings distribute weight across a larger area, compensating for lower bearing capacity.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Clay-rich soils hold moisture and expand when wet, then shrink during dry periods. This cyclical movement stresses foundations, so proper drainage and reinforcement become even more important in these conditions.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Experienced crews assess site conditions before starting work. They adjust the foundation plan as needed to match the soil characteristics found during excavation, ensuring the finished foundation performs reliably.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        How Does Gun Lake's Waterfront Location Influence Foundation Work?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Proximity to Gun Lake means many building sites have sandy soils and higher seasonal water tables, requiring careful drainage planning and proper footing depth to prevent water-related foundation issues over time.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Sandy soils drain quickly, which helps reduce hydrostatic pressure against foundation walls. However, they also shift more easily than clay, so proper compaction during backfilling becomes critical to prevent settling around the foundation perimeter.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         High water tables can saturate soil around footings if drainage isn't managed correctly. Installing perimeter drains and ensuring proper grading directs water away from the foundation, protecting it from moisture intrusion and erosion.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;

&lt;h2&gt;&#xD;
  
        What Heights Are Available for Basement Walls?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Common basement wall heights include 8-foot and 9-foot options, but crews can construct walls in a wide range of custom heights to meet specific project requirements for residential builds.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Eight-foot walls suit standard basements intended primarily for storage or mechanical systems. They provide adequate headroom for utilities while keeping excavation and concrete costs manageable for budget-conscious projects.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Nine-foot walls create more comfortable living spaces. The extra height makes finished basements feel less confined, which matters if you plan to add bedrooms, recreation rooms, or home offices below grade.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        How Does Poured Concrete Compare to Block Construction?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Poured concrete basement walls form a seamless, monolithic structure that resists water infiltration and lateral pressure more effectively than stacked block walls that rely on mortar joints between each course.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Block walls have hundreds of seams where mortar bonds individual units. Over time, settling or ground movement can stress these joints, leading to cracks that allow moisture into the basement.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Poured walls eliminate that risk. The continuous concrete cures into one solid piece, so there are no weak points for water to exploit. This makes them a better choice for areas with high water tables or heavy seasonal rains.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;

&lt;h2&gt;&#xD;
  
        Can Basement Walls Handle Custom Home Designs?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Experienced crews can build basement walls in various configurations and heights to accommodate custom home plans, including stepped footings, interior bearing walls, and irregular floor plans for unique lots.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Custom homes often feature non-rectangular footprints or multiple levels. Poured concrete adapts easily to these designs because the forming system can be shaped to match any layout the architect specifies.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Stepped footings handle sloped lots by following the grade change. This approach minimizes excavation while maintaining proper footing depth, which is especially useful on hillside properties around Middleville.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        How Do Middleville's Seasonal Changes Impact Basement Walls?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Middleville experiences freeze-thaw cycles each winter that cause soil to expand and contract, placing cyclical stress on foundation walls that must remain stable and crack-free through decades of seasonal movement.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         When water in the soil freezes, it expands and pushes against the foundation. Poured concrete's reinforced structure resists this lateral force better than unreinforced masonry, reducing the likelihood of bowing or cracking during harsh winters.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Proper drainage also matters. Installing perimeter drains and ensuring gutters direct water away from the foundation prevents soil from becoming oversaturated, which amplifies freeze-thaw damage over time.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;

&lt;h2&gt;&#xD;
  
        How Do Poured Concrete Walls Differ from Block Foundations?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Poured concrete walls create a single, seamless structure without mortar joints, while block foundations rely on stacked units held together by mortar between courses.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         When concrete is poured into reinforced forms, it cures into one solid mass. This eliminates weak points that can develop in block foundations where mortar joints may crack or allow moisture intrusion over time.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         The continuous structure also distributes weight more evenly. You get better resistance to lateral soil pressure, especially in areas with clay-heavy soils that expand and contract with seasonal moisture changes common around Hastings.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        What Makes Poured Wall Construction Durable?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Reinforced steel within poured concrete walls enhances tensile strength and helps the foundation resist cracking under load or ground movement over decades of use.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         The reinforcement grid is positioned inside the forms before pouring. Once the concrete cures around the steel, the two materials work together to handle compression and tension forces that foundations face daily.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Proper forming also matters. Experienced crews set forms level and plumb, ensuring consistent wall thickness. This prevents thin spots that could compromise structural integrity or allow water penetration through the foundation.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;

&lt;h2&gt;&#xD;
  
        Which Projects Benefit Most from Poured Concrete Walls?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         New home construction, home additions, garage foundations, and outbuildings all benefit from the structural strength and stability that poured concrete walls deliver for residential projects.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Full basement homes require tall, strong walls to support the entire structure above. Poured walls handle this load effectively while creating usable living or storage space below grade.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Additions need foundations that match the existing home's structural capacity. Poured walls ensure the new section integrates seamlessly without settling differently than the original structure.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Garages and pole barns also rely on stable foundations. Heavy equipment, vehicles, and stored materials create significant weight. Poured walls distribute these loads safely into the soil.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;h2&gt;&#xD;
  
        How Does Hastings Soil Affect Foundation Performance?
       &#xD;
&lt;/h2&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Hastings soil conditions include clay-rich deposits that expand when wet and shrink during dry periods, creating pressure changes that foundations must withstand without cracking or shifting over time.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Clay expansion exerts lateral force against foundation walls during wet spring months. Poured concrete's monolithic structure resists this pressure better than segmented block walls, reducing the risk of bowing or cracking.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
&lt;div data-rss-type="text"&gt;&#xD;
  &lt;p&gt;&#xD;
    
         Properly installed footings also matter. They spread the foundation load across a wider area, preventing differential settling that can occur when soil composition varies beneath different parts of the structure.
        &#xD;
  &lt;/p&gt;&#xD;
&lt;/div&gt;&#xD;
